VS Code 配置 Claude Code 插件:从环境搭建到高效开发实战

7次阅读
没有评论

共计 1144 个字符,预计需要花费 3 分钟才能阅读完成。

image.webp

背景介绍

Claude Code 是一款基于 AI 的代码辅助插件,它能显著提升开发效率。核心功能包括智能代码补全、上下文感知建议、实时错误检测和代码重构建议。与传统的代码补全工具不同,Claude Code 能理解项目上下文,提供更精准的建议。

VS Code 配置 Claude Code 插件:从环境搭建到高效开发实战

  • 智能代码补全 :不仅能补全语法,还能预测开发者意图
  • 错误预防 :在输入时实时检测潜在错误
  • 代码优化 :提供性能改进建议
  • 学习适应 :会根据使用习惯优化建议

环境准备

在开始安装前,请确保满足以下要求:

  1. VS Code 最新稳定版(建议 1.8+)
  2. Node.js 16+(部分功能依赖)
  3. 稳定的网络连接(需要访问 AI 服务)
  4. 至少 4GB 可用内存

分步安装指南

  1. 打开 VS Code,进入扩展市场(Ctrl+Shift+X)
  2. 搜索 “Claude Code”
  3. 点击安装按钮
  4. 安装完成后,点击重新加载
  5. 首次使用需要登录或注册账户

核心功能详解

智能代码补全

// 输入 'fetch' 时会自动补全完整请求模板
fetch('https://api.example.com/data')
  .then(response => response.json())
  .then(data => console.log(data))
  .catch(error => console.error('Error:', error));

错误检测

# 实时提示拼写错误和潜在问题
def calculate_average(numbers):
    total = sum(numbers)
    return total / len(numbers)  # 会提示处理除零错误 

高级配置

通过设置文件(settings.json)自定义行为:

{
  "claude.code.suggestionDelay": 300,
  "claude.code.maxSuggestions": 5,
  "claude.code.languageSupport": ["javascript", "python", "java"]
}

避坑指南

  1. 插件无响应 :检查网络连接,确保能访问 Claude 服务
  2. 补全建议不准确 :清除缓存(Command/Ctrl+Shift+P → “Claude: Clear Cache”)
  3. 高 CPU 占用 :限制同时分析的文件数量

性能优化建议

  • 在大型项目中启用 “Lazy Loading” 模式
  • 定期清理会话历史
  • 禁用不需要的语言支持
  • 使用本地模型(如果可用)

实践练习

  1. 创建一个新项目,体验上下文感知的代码补全
  2. 故意编写有潜在问题的代码,观察实时错误检测
  3. 尝试重构一段现有代码,使用插件建议
  4. 自定义配置参数,找到最适合你的设置组合

通过以上步骤,你应该已经掌握了 Claude Code 的基本使用和高级配置。这个插件真正强大的地方在于它会随着使用不断学习和适应你的编码风格。建议持续使用 2 - 3 周,你会发现编码效率有明显提升。遇到任何问题,可以参考官方文档或社区论坛。

正文完
 0
评论(没有评论)